Paylines
A payline is a line in which a machine offers payouts for winning combinations. This is one of the most important features of a slot machine, and it can make or break the experience of a player. The number of paylines that can be found in the slot machine is located on the game's paytable and is usually located next to the reels. The paytable also explains the game's symbols, rules, and payout odds. In addition, it can assist you in selecting the best slot machine for your budget and play style.
Paylines in modern online slots may be a combination between adjustable and fixed lines which are affixed to the reels. These lines can be anywhere between five and 100. These lines could be straight or diagonal, or the oddest patterns! Payline systems in slots can also trigger bonuses when matching symbols land on the correct pattern.
The majority of online slots have numerous paylines and methods to win, and players should know the distinction between these systems. Paylines are an established pattern that must be in place in order to earn a payout and ways to win are different in that they offer more ways for symbols to match. Both methods are equally rewarding and both offer the chance to win large amounts.
Many players are unaware of how paylines and winning strategies operate in slot machines. They often believe that the more paylines a machine has the more volatile it will be. However, this isn't necessarily the case. The risk of a slot is more related to the frequency and size of its payouts than the number of paylines.

Bonus rounds
A bonus round is a distinct mini-game within the game of slots that gives players additional opportunities to be awarded prizes. These rounds are varied in their complexity but offer the opportunity to win more than regular spins. Bonus rounds can add an additional layer of strategy for players who prefer to make decisions.
Certain bonus rounds can be triggered by hitting certain combinations of symbols on the reels. Some require players to play a bonus game. Certain bonus rounds can be bought for a small amount. It is essential to read the paytable to understand how bonus games are triggered and played.
Depending on the bonus round type the prize may be cash or a feature that boosts the chance of winning.
